BABYMONSTER return with music video for new single, ‘Forever’

K-pop girl group BABYMONSTER have unveiled the music video for their new single ‘Forever’.Today (July 1), BABYMONSTER released their digital single ‘Forever’, a pre-release single from their first studio album due out in the fall. At the time of publishing, YG Entertainment has yet to unveil further details for the upcoming record.The new music video for ‘Forever’ opens with the BABYMONSTER members waking up in a luxurious hotel suite to VIP invitation cards.

Check out Kim Gordon’s disorientating new single ‘ECRP’

Kim Gordon has dropped a discordant new single, ‘ECRP’, to coincide with a run of dates starting tonight (June 25).Following on from her trap-inspired album ‘The Collective’ earlier this year, Gordon’s new one-off single is a noisy, experimental affair that speaks of “rumours of free speech” and “ashes on the nightstand”.The video, meanwhile, was directed by Gordon’s daughter Coco Gordon Moore and features various shots of New York street scenes.Check out ‘ECRP’ below.Gordon plays London’s Koko tonight, kicking off a European tour, and will head to Birmingham for a gig at the O2 Institute2. The tour also includes various festival appearances at the likes of Glastonbury, Open’er and Roskilde.In a four-star review of ‘The Collective’, NME wrote: “Here the 70-year-old balances her less than commercial sensibilities with crunchily on-trend production and relatable lyrics about rotten capitalism and fragile masculinity – if these sound like themes she explored during Sonic Youth’s ‘90s heyday, it only goes to show how little has changed.”“It’s notable, though, how contemporary her distorted art-punk sounds, given the ongoing grunge resurgence and the fact that Olivia Rodrigo’s taking The Breeders on tour this year.

Listen to Paris Hilton and Rina Sawayama’s slick new single ‘I’m Free’

Paris Hilton and Rina Sawayama have released their collaborative single ‘I’m Free’ – check it out below.The song contains a sample of Ultra Naté’s 1997 house classic ‘Free’, and it is expected to be included on Hilton’s highly-awaited second album ‘Infinite Icon’, which will be released on September 6.The album, her first since debut ‘Paris’ in 2006, will be executive produced by Sia, and was first confirmed during an appearance on The Tonight Show Starring Jimmy Fallon last October.Listen to the song here:The song was first announced in a post on Hilton’s Instagram account last week, which showed a video depicting a text conversation between the two singers.The first text in the video is from Hilton, with an audio recording titled ‘Free’ and a message saying, “Hey sis! Been working on something…”“Paris!! Obsessed,” is the reply from Sawayama. “What if you…did a verse?” replies Hilton.A post shared by Paris Hilton (@parishilton)Rina then says she is “running to the studio”, which leaves Paris “on the edge of my seat”.The post then says “three infinite hours later” the track was complete.In March, Sawayama said she wasn’t able to release her next album “under my current conditions”.She said her “mental health has been awful” over the past year, adding: “I’ve been lucky to have found ways to keep my business afloat and support myself as well as my team, but when it comes to new music I can’t release another album under my current conditions.“I feel really trapped and don’t know what to do.”Those comments came amidst Sawayama’s public battle with her label Dirty Hit, which is co-founded by The 1975‘s manager Jamie Oborne.

Listen to Pom Poko’s “nearly impossible to play” new single ‘Go’

Pom Poko have shared their high-speed new single, ‘Go’. Check it out below.The “daring” new song follows the release of singles ‘Champion’ and ‘Growing Story’, all taken from the band’s recently announced upcoming album third ‘The Champion‘, which is set for release on August 16 via Bella Union.Discussing the technicalities of the track, the band joked: “Somehow we ended up writing an instrumental that ended up being nearly impossible to play.“We ended up combining string harmonics in both guitar and bass with uneven musical periods at a breakneck speed, which is a daring choice to say the least.

Listen to Jamie xx’s collaborative new single with Robyn, ‘Life’

Jamie xx has teamed up with Robyn for his latest single – you can listen to ‘Life’ below.The high-energy dance track is the latest preview of the DJ, producer and member of The xx‘s second solo album ‘In Waves’, which is due for release on September 20 via Young. It’ll follow on from his 2015 debut ‘In Colour’ (pre-order/pre-save here).“I made this track pretty fast (for me) and I loved it from day one. When I first heard Robyn’s vocal it was at 6am after finishing playing at Pacha in Ibiza, it was the perfect moment,” Jamie explained in a statement.“Robyn and I have spent time working together and hanging out for some years now, it’s always a joy and always inspiring, I’m so glad and grateful that she is a part of ‘In Waves’.
